What Causes This Problem
- A blockage in the toilet drain can cause an overflow.
- Malfunctioning toilet components can lead to water leaks.
- Excessively high water pressure may overwhelm the toilet.
- Improper installation can cause persistent issues and flooding.
- Flushing inappropriate items can lead to serious clogs.

What Should I Do Immediately After an Overflow?
Immediately turn off the water supply, and try to remove excess water safely to minimize damage.
How Long Does Cleanup Usually Take?
Cleanup duration can vary, but most toilet overflow situations are addressed within a few hours.
Can I Clean It Myself?
While it’s possible to clean minor situations, professional help is advised to ensure proper sanitization and safety.
What Are the Health Risks of Overflowing Toilets?
Overflowing toilets can expose you to harmful bacteria and pathogens, making professional cleanup essential for safety.
